虚拟主机和VPS(虚拟专用服务器)主要区别在于资源共享程度、管理权限、性能稳定性、可扩展性和成本。核心观点:资源共享程度、管理权限、性能稳定性、可扩展性和成本。虚拟主机是将服务器资源分配给多个用户共享,适合个人网站和小型企业,成本较低,但性能和资源有限,用户无法完全控制服务器。相比之下,VPS虽然也是在一台物理服务器上分割多个虚拟机,但每个VPS都有独立的操作系统,用户可以享有类似独立服务器的权限,进行更深层次的定制和管理,适合需要特定配置、安全性和性能要求较高的网站。
一、资源共享程度
虚拟主机由于与多用户共享同一个物理服务器的资源,如CPU、内存和硬盘空间,因此在资源使用上存在限制。如果某一用户的网站访问量增大,可能会占用更多的资源,进而影响到同一服务器上其他用户的网站性能。这是选择虚拟主机需要考虑的主要缺陷之一。对于那些流量不大且对服务器性能要求不高的用户来说,虚拟主机因其低成本优势,仍是一个不错的选择。
在另一端,VPS通过虚拟化技术,将一台服务器分割成多个虚拟独立服务器,每个VPS都有自己独立分配的资源,包括CPU核心数、内存大小、硬盘空间等。这种方式减少了用户之间的资源争抢,每个用户在其VPS上的操作不会对其他用户造成影响。VPS的这一特性使其成为对资源有一定需求,希望拥有更稳定性能的中小型企业的理想选择。
二、管理权限与灵活性
虚拟主机通常提供有限的管理权限。用户通过控制面板进行网站管理,如创建邮箱、安装数据库和管理文件等,但无法访问服务器的根目录,也无法安装特定的软件或服务。这在一定程度上限制了用户对网站的自定义和优化。
而VPS用户则拥有完全的ROOT访问权限,可以自由安装和配置各种必要的软件,甚至是更换操作系统。这种高度的控制权使得VPS能够满足特定应用、高安全性和定制化需求。对于有特殊配置需求的企业,VPS无疑提供了更大的灵活性和可扩展性。
三、性能稳定性
由于虚拟主机用户共享同一服务器资源,其性能稳定性较低。高峰时期,网站加载速度可能会变慢,甚至出现无法访问的情况。这对于那些追求高品质用户体验的网站来说,可能是一个不利因素。
VPS用户虽然也共享物理服务器的资源,但由于资源是独立分配,加之可进行更深入的优化和配置,因此能够提供更稳定、更可靠的性能。对性能稳定性有较高要求的网站,尤其是电商、新闻门户等高流量网站,VPS是更好的选择。
四、可扩展性与成本
虚拟主机最大的优势在于低成本,适合预算有限的个人或小企业。然而,随着网站访问量的增加,它的性能和可扩展性可能成为限制发展的瓶颈。对于不断增长的网站,升级到更高配置的虚拟主机可能会比较困难,且成本相对高昂。
VPS的可扩展性显著优于虚拟主机。用户可以根据需求灵活地增加资源,如CPU、内存和硬盘空间,甚至在需要时迁移到更强大的服务器上,而成本虽高于虚拟主机,但相对于租用独立服务器而言依然具有较高的性价比。对于发展迅速的企业,VPS提供了一条平滑的升级路径。
总之,选择虚拟主机还是VPS,需根据您的网站规模、预算、性能要求以及对管理权限的需求来综合考虑。对于初创网站、个人博客和小型企业,虚拟主机是一种经济实惠的选择。而对于流量较大、需要高度定制和保证性能稳定性的网站,VPS则是更合适的选择。
相关问答FAQs:
Q1:虚拟主机和VPS有什么不同?
虚拟主机是一种共享服务器资源的服务,多个用户将自己的网站放置在同一台物理服务器上。而VPS是一种虚拟专用服务器,它实际上是一台独立的虚拟机,用户可以拥有更高的自主权和资源分配。
Q2:该如何选择虚拟主机和VPS?
选择虚拟主机还是VPS需要综合考虑许多因素。如果您的网站是个人博客、小型商城或企业官网,预算有限,那么虚拟主机可能是个不错的选择。而如果您的网站需要更高的性能、安全性和可扩展性,或者您需要更多自定义设置的自由度,那么VPS将是更好的选择。
Q3:虚拟主机和VPS之间的价格差异是怎么样的?
一般而言,虚拟主机是价格更为亲民的选择,因为多个用户共享服务器的资源,所以成本分摊,价格相对较低。而VPS则需要更高的成本,因为每个用户都拥有独立的虚拟机资源。所以,根据需求和预算选择合适的方案非常重要。